Exceptional Safety Shield: The Benefits of Nitrile Gloves

Nitrile gloves have emerged as the premier choice for individuals seeking superior barrier protection. Crafted from synthetic materials, these gloves provide a robust defense against a wide spectrum of hazards. Unlike latex gloves, nitrile is non-sensitizing, making it suitable for users with allergies or sensitivities. Furthermore, nitrile gloves exhibit outstanding chemical resistance, effectively shielding wearers from harmful agents. This makes them essential in a variety of industries, including healthcare, manufacturing, and laboratory work. The strength of nitrile gloves also ensures prolonged use, minimizing the need for frequent replacements.

Choosing Between Nitrile and Latex Gloves: A Guide

When selecting the appropriate handwear, the choice between nitrile and latex often presents a dilemma. Both materials offer superior barrier protection against harmful substances, but their characteristics vary significantly. Latex gloves are renowned for their dexterity, making them ideal for delicate tasks. However, they may trigger allergic reactions in some individuals. On the other hand, nitrile gloves provide a reliable barrier against chemicals and punctures while being hypoallergenic. Consider your specific needs and potential allergies when making your decision.

Disposable Nitrile Gloves: Sustainability and Waste ReductionSustainability Concerns with Disposable Nitrile Gloves

The increasing demand of disposable nitrile gloves has highlighted issues regarding their environmental impact. While these gloves offer crucial security in numerous fields, their management poses a major obstacle. The plastic composition of nitrile gloves results in considerable quantities of waste that can linger in the ecosystem for years, potentially damaging wildlife and ecosystems.

  • To mitigate this impact, there is a increasing need to investigate more eco-friendly alternatives.
  • Furthermore, promoting proper disposal practices for nitrile gloves is vital to minimize their detrimental consequences.

Advanced technologies, such as renewable materials and improved reprocessing methods, hold promise for reducing the ecological footprint of disposable nitrile gloves.
